Caliper Problem 850 1996

i also would recomend replacing both front calipers, stainless brake lines are nice too. the company that makes the blue brake fluid also has the amber color fluid so you can switch colors the next time you flush the system so that you know you have flushed enough fluid when the color has changed. FCP Groton caries all of this and has a very nice power brake bleeder for about $45.00, this is one of the best tools i have ever used. i was able to bleed the complete system by myself, very quickly and not have to try to get my wife to pump the pedal, she thought it was great to since she has helped bleed brakes too many times in the last 25 years. good luck, bobd
